Job Summary:
Become a part of our caring community and help us put health first The Medical Director relies on medical background and reviews health claims. The Medical Director work assignments involve moderately complex to complex issues where the analysis of situations or data requires an in-depth evaluation of variable factors. The Medical Director provides medical interpretation and decisions about the appropriateness of services provided by other healthcare professionals in compliance with review policies, procedures, and performance standards. Begins to influence department’s strategy. Makes decisions on moderately complex to complex issues regarding technical approach for project components, and work is performed without direction. Exercises considerable latitude in determining objectives and approaches to assignments. Use your skills to make an impact Responsibilities The Medical Director provides medical interpretation and determinations whether services provided by other healthcare professionals are in agreement with national guidelines, CMS requirements, Humana policies, clinical standards, and (in some cases) contracts. The ideal candidate supports and collaborates with other team members, other departments and Humana colleagues After completion of mentored training, daily work is performed with minimal direction. Enjoys working in a structured environment with expectations for consistency in thinking and authorship. Exercises independence in meeting departmental expectations, and meets compliance timelines. Required Qualifications MD or DO degree 5+ years of direct clinical patient care experience post residency or fellowship, which preferably includes some experience in an inpatient environment and/or related to care of a Medicare type population (disabled or >65 years of age). Current and ongoing Board Certification an approved ABMS Medical Specialty A current and unrestricted license in at least one jurisdiction and willing to obtain additional license, if required. No current sanction from Federal or State Governmental organizations, and able to pass credentialing requirements. Excellent verbal and written communication skills . Evidence of analytic and interpretation skills, with prior experience participating in teams focusing on quality management, utilization management, case management, discharge planning and/or home health or post acute services such as inpatient rehabilitation. Preferred Qualifications Knowledge of the managed care industry including Medicare Advantage, Managed Medicaid and/or Commercial products, or other Medical management organizations, hospitals/ Integrated Delivery Systems, health insurance, other healthcare providers, clinical group practice management. Utilization management experience in a medical management review organization, such as Medicare Advantage, managed Medicaid, or Commercial health insurance. Experience with national guidelines such as MCG or InterQual Internal Medicine, Family Practice, Geriatrics, Hospitalist, Emergency Medicine clinical specialists Advanced degree such as an
MBA, MHA, MPH
Exposure to Public Health, Population Health, analytics, and use of business metrics. Experience working with Case managers or Care managers on complex case management, including familiarity with social determinants of health. The curiosity to learn, the flexibility to adapt and the courage to innovate Additional Information Typically reports to a Lead, or Corporate Medical Director, depending on size of region or line of business.
